Understanding the Basic Mechanics of Plinko
At its core, the plinko game operates on principles of probability and random distribution. The arrangement of pegs determines the pathways the ball can take, but the exact route is unpredictable. Many online versions allow players to adjust the risk level, typically influencing the size of the potential payouts at the bottom. Higher risk settings usually mean fewer, higher-paying slots, while lower risk settings offer more frequent, but smaller, wins. Understanding this relationship between risk and reward is a fundamental aspect of playing plinko effectively.
Before initiating a game, players select their desired stake. This stake is then multiplied by the corresponding payout value of the slot where the ball ultimately lands. It’s crucial to note that plinko inherently contains a house edge, ensuring profitability for the game provider over the long term. However, this doesn’t diminish the potential for a player to experience short-term wins, and the thrill of seeing a sizable multiplier land is a key component of the game’s allure.

Strategies for Plinko: Myth or Reality?
Despite the inherent randomness of the plinko game, many players seek strategies to improve their odds. However, it’s essential to recognize that plinko is, fundamentally, a game of chance. There are no guaranteed winning strategies, and attempts to predict the ball’s trajectory are largely futile. That being said, some players advocate for tactical stake management, like lower stakes for longer playing times or increasing stakes following smaller wins. These strategies don’t change the probability of a win, but may influence the bankroll management.
A common misunderstanding is that observing patterns in previous drops can predict future outcomes. This falls into the trap of the gambler’s fallacy – the mistaken belief that past events influence independent random events. Each drop of the ball is entirely independent of the previous ones, with no memory of prior results. Therefore, relying on pattern recognition is unlikely to yield any advantage. The most effective approach to playing plinko is to approach it as a form of entertainment, with a willingness to accept potential losses and enjoy the thrill of the game.

The Influence of Return to Player (RTP) Percentages
The Return to Player (RTP) percentage is a crucial metric for players considering any online casino game, including plinko. RTP represents the average amount of money a game will pay back to players over an extended period, expressed as a percentage. A higher RTP percentage indicates a more favorable return to players, although it’s important to remember that RTP is a statistical average and doesn’t guarantee individual wins. For plinko, RTP percentages typically range from 95% to 99%, but it’s essential to confirm the RTP of the specific game you’re playing.
The RTP is calculated based on millions of simulated game rounds, providing a theoretical indication of long-term profitability. It’s crucial to consider the RTP in conjunction with the game’s volatility, which measures the frequency and size of payouts. High-volatility games offer larger, but less frequent, wins, while low-volatility games provide more consistent, but smaller, payouts. A comprehensive understanding of both RTP and volatility allows players to make informed decisions about their gameplay strategy and risk tolerance.

Recognizing and Addressing Problem Gambling
Problem gambling is a serious issue that can have devastating consequences. If you are concerned about your own gambling behavior or that of someone you know, seek help immediately. Signs of problem gambling include spending increasing amounts of money, lying to others about your gambling habits, neglecting personal responsibilities, and experiencing anxiety or depression related to gambling. Many organizations offer support and resources for individuals struggling with problem gambling, including the National Council on Problem Gambling and Gamblers Anonymous.
These resources provide a safe and confidential environment for individuals to address their gambling issues and develop strategies for recovery. Early intervention is crucial in preventing problem gambling from escalating and causing significant harm. It’s essential to remember that seeking help is a sign of strength, not weakness, and there are numerous resources available to support individuals on their journey to recovery.
